Fuente Fuente OpusX Destino Siglo Limited Edition Cigar Review
Fuente Fuente OpusX Destino Siglo Limited Edition Cigar Review - This features a very oily, firmly packed toothy wrapper with a triple cap and pungent sweet pepper, nutmeg and rich cedar aroma. First light reveals a flawless draw with thick plumes of creamy, chewy full bodied notes of a dark cherry, slick cedar and pepper without any bite or texture, with a long finish showing a dark cocoa as the sweetness drops off. The first third comes down a tick to medium-full with the sweetness ramping up with a syrupy quality, going well with the creamy texture. The finish drops the pepper leaving a sweet cedar to the next draw. The 1/2 way point comes at 40 minutes dropping a solid ash still with a perfect draw and burn. Body on the draw is down to medium but quickly ramps up through the long finish to medium-full, dominated by a heavy pepper with just touch of texture and heat. All the sweetness is gone just leaving a bit of cocoa at the tail end. Ending at 1:10 the last third went to a plain medium with no additional flavors or strength.
